S.E. LRT line pushed back again

The wait is getting longer for those wishing for a Southeast LRT line in Calgary.

A motion Tuesday night at City Hall put over a strategy meeting on transit projects to next February and to a new council.

According to the Calgary Sun, administration is still pushing for a cost-benefit ranking of the project, which puts the Southeast CTrain line at the very bottom.

Earlier this year the list ranked a new transit way along Centre Street as the top priority.

The cost of a Southeast line is estimated at $642-million while the centre street project is only $120-million.
